Merge branch 'feature/KASM-5423-app-layers-schedules' into 'develop'

KASM-5423 fix app layer logic to be in sync with regular manifest and publish...

Closes KASM-5423

See merge request kasm-technologies/internal/workspaces-images!177
This commit is contained in:
Justin Travis 2024-03-11 19:35:51 +00:00
commit 355c47c922

View File

@ -17,8 +17,12 @@ else
fi
# Determine if this is a rolling build
if [[ "${CI_PIPELINE_SOURCE}" == "schedule" ]] || [[ "${IS_ROLLING}" == "true" ]]; then
SANITIZED_BRANCH=${SANITIZED_BRANCH}-rolling
if [[ "${SCHEDULED}" != "NO" ]]; then
if [[ "${SCHEDULE_NAME}" == "NO" ]]; then
SANITIZED_BRANCH=${SANITIZED_BRANCH}-rolling
else
SANITIZED_BRANCH=${SANITIZED_BRANCH}-rolling-${SCHEDULE_NAME}
fi
fi
# Create workspace and base dockerfile